The Role
As a Water Hygiene Technician, you'll be responsible for carrying out a range of planned preventative maintenance and monitoring tasks to help clients remain compliant with Legionella control regulations. Your responsibilities will include:
- Carrying out temperature monitoring of hot and cold water systems
- Showerhead cleaning, descaling, and disinfection
- Cold water storage tank cleaning and disinfection
- Inspecting water systems, including cold water storage tanks and calorifiers
- Thermostatic Mixing Valve (TMV) inspections and servicing
- Basic remedial plumbing works, including removing dead legs and small water system modifications
- Collecting water samples for microbiological analysis
- Inspecting domestic hot and cold water systems to identify potential compliance issues
- Completing all work in line with company procedures and health & safety standards
- Communicating effectively with clients and site personnel regarding work progress
- Reporting any issues or additional remedial requirements promptly
- Maintaining a professional approach while representing the business on client sites
- Working closely with internal teams to identify further remedial opportunities where required
